Title: | Multiobjectives design of a multirate output controller | Authors: | Shen, Liang. | Keywords: | DRNTU::Engineering::Electrical and electronic engineering::Control and instrumentation::Control engineering | Issue Date: | 2000 | Abstract: | Named as "Multiobjectives Design of a Multirate Output Controller", we consider multirate output controllers (MROCs) and research on the robust performance under //?, Hoc as well as mixed H21 Hx specifications. As the sampled-data control system, which consists of a MROC, is a hybrid, time-varying system (periodic), we must use some norm-equivalent methods to first convert this kind of system to a time-invariant system. Among these methods, we first use the fast discretization technology to discretize the ·whole system, then use the discrete lifting to convert a MROC system to a suitable discrete-time system, in the sense that the robust index from the input signals to the output signals still remain the same. | URI: | http://hdl.handle.net/10356/3235 | Schools: | School of Electrical and Electronic Engineering | Rights: | Nanyang Technological University | Fulltext Permission: | restricted | Fulltext Availability: | With Fulltext |
